Step 13 *Check for diagonal distance in between the posts L1~L4 and K1~K4 are equal. *Please note, this step is very important to ensure the pergola are in a rectangle shape in any angle. It’s extremely important if you are installing a screen before anchor the pergola down or afterward. Wall Post Post...
Page 19
Step 14 Mark holes for Wedge Anchor/Bolt x12 for each post Note the drill size should be 12 mm. Insert the bolts. Use a hammer drill if necessary. Place the posts over the bolts. Tighten the nuts. Once installed, make sure any remaining plastic is removed and silicone is used along all corners and gutters to be waterproof.

Dismounting If you want to disassemble the Pergola, please follow the following process. Attention! At least two people are needed for this step. • Keep the Pergola louvers open before you begin with dismounting. Bind the Louvers of the Pergola together to avoid unintended unfolding. This might cause damage and injury. You can use the protection band that was fixed on the Pergola when purchasing it.
